Output 84e920e116d8bbb2914a3d9775dd97616425dd9a32d17205e8e2467420f070e6:114

value
34988
script pubkey
OP_0 OP_PUSHBYTES_20 b40f7116e39cfc8036e507461af8e1afdd5d0abd
address
bc1qks8hz9hrnn7gqdh9qarp478p4lw46z4aycj3tg
transaction
84e920e116d8bbb2914a3d9775dd97616425dd9a32d17205e8e2467420f070e6
spent
true